Analysis of Basic Knowledge of Flammable Gas Detectors
A flammable gas detector is a gas‑concentration measuring instrument integrating a gas detector and a gas alarm controller. It can be powered directly by a 220 V power supply. Toxic‑gas detectors adopt imported electrochemical or catalytic‑combustion sensors, featuring stable signals and high accuracy. The explosion‑proof wiring design makes it suitable for various hazardous locations.

Furthermore: Detection principle: catalytic‑combustion / electrochemical; Operating mode: diffusion‑type for long‑term continuous operation; Output signal: relay output or optional RS485 output; Cable type: RVVP 3 × 1.0 mm²; Housing material: die‑cast aluminium; Explosion‑proof marking: Ex d IIC T6; Ingress‑protection rating: IP65; Operating humidity: 90 % RH; Operating temperature: −20 ~ 50 ℃ (custom‑made for special requirements).
Flammable gas detectors belong to measuring instruments subject to mandatory national verification. They are widely used in metallurgy, petroleum, chemical industry, petrochemicals, coal mining, municipal gas systems, warehousing, transportation, hotels, restaurants and fire‑protection departments.
When flammable or toxic gas leaks and its concentration reaches the preset alarm threshold for explosion or poisoning, the detector will trigger an alarm signal to remind staff to take safety measures, so as to prevent explosion, fire and poisoning accidents and ensure safe production.
Under normal service conditions, the sensitivity of the detector sensor naturally declines by 10 %‑30 % per year. If the sensor sensitivity degrades and the instrument fails to alarm when gas concentration reaches the lower explosive limit, explosion hazards will occur. For this reason, flammable gas detectors shall be verified annually to guarantee reliable performance and accurate measured values.
